Andrea (Andy) Mary Kenyon Abbott, Esq., 67, of Delaware Township, New Jersey, passed away in her home with her family and friends by her side on August 21, 2022, after a brief but courageous battle with cancer.
She was born to the late Thomas and Maude Kenyon in Elizabeth, New Jersey. Andy graduated from North Hunterdon Regional High School in 1972, Lafayette College in 1976 and Villanova University School of Law in 1983.
She married Richard (Dick) Abbott in 1994 who, in a sad twist of fate, preceded her in death just 9 days before on August 12, 2022. They lived together in Montclair before relocating to Stockton 22 years ago. Andy is survived by her stepdaughter, Gwendolynn Van der Zyppe, and her husband Laurent, her brother-in-law and sister-in-law, Ronald and Daina Abbott, many close and dear friends and her 5 loving cats.
Andy was a brilliant lawyer, a strategic thinker, and a deep subject matter expert in banking regulation. She spent more than 30 years advising financial services companies and banks while working for Strycker Tams & Dill, American Express, Moneygram International, HSBC, GE Capital and ultimately for TD Bank, N.A. as Global Head, Regulatory-Legal Department. Andy understood that, with her years of experience, she had much to offer her colleagues and embraced her role as a mentor. She was a staunch and loyal champion of each and every person who worked on her team.
Andy loved horses and was an accomplished rider, competing and winning in many Hunter events well into her adult life, including the Harrisburg Zone 2 Finals in 1998. She started her partnership at an early age with Sham, her pony, then moved on to Inky, a Thoroughbred, who was her Junior Hunter with whom she also competed against many local professional riders in the Regular Working Hunter Division. After a break during her college and law school years, Andy returned to the sport and found Miles, a chestnut Thoroughbred, whom she kept with her until his passing at 28 years old.
Since elementary school, she enjoyed performing in both musical theater productions and in cabaret shows, most recently at Phillips’ Mill in New Hope, PA. She had a lovely singing voice and her favorite events included the Fred Miller Showcase shows highlighting works of various Broadway songwriters such as Irving Berlin and Rodgers and Hammerstein (in which she soloed or performed in seven musical numbers.)
She and her husband enjoyed renovating their 1740 farmhouse over their 20-year stewardship of the home, bringing it into this century with a kitchen addition featured in NJDesign magazine, while simultaneously retaining the historic integrity and charm of the home. Andy even took hearth cooking lessons to be able to make full use of the multiple walk-in hearths in the home, preparing a Christmas dinner for family there one year.
More recently, Andy designed and had built a new home nearby that honored the feel of an English cottage and featured stunning views of the Delaware Township countryside. Gardening was a passion of hers, giving her much pleasure in both the planning and execution.
